Trudeau Coasted on Progressive Vibes, But Served the Interests of Corporations
Briefly

Despite Justin Trudeau's announcement to resign, Canada's wealth inequality rises, with corporate earnings and CEO pay hitting record highs while food bank visits soar.
In 2022, corporate profits reached CAD$275 billion more than in 2019, with key sectors like banking and oil showing unprecedented financial gains since Trudeau's tenure began.
